1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a divergent boundary?
Back
A divergent boundary is where two tectonic plates move away from each other.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Plates move away from one another at ___________ boundaries.
Back
Divergent boundaries.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Where would the oldest rock be found?
Back
The oldest rock is typically found at the edges of tectonic plates, farthest from the mid-ocean ridges.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
The movement of the tectonic plates is caused by __________.
Back
Convection currents in the Asthenosphere.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Mountains form from __________.
Back
The collision of tectonic plates.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a convergent boundary?
Back
A convergent boundary is where two tectonic plates move towards each other.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What happens at transform boundaries?
Back
At transform boundaries, two tectonic plates slide past each other.
